It took me forever to find them, but I think I got them. They are by SimProver, a site that seems to be gone. I can't find a 'Saving the Sims' Yahoo group for you, so I'll upload them. The file names seem to be in Italian, but the ReadMe files have English sections in them. They say you need Living Large. I put them in a rar, in folders. Every folder has the objects, pictures and an information file in English that translates the Italian. It's not an accurate translation, it says what the tiles are for.
